Smoked-Chile Pico de Gallo
Smoked-Chile Pico de Gallo brings a bold, roasted heat from jalapeño and habanero balanced by juicy Roma tomatoes and bright lime. Fresh cilantro and sweet onion add crunch and herbaceous lift, while cumin rounds out a warm, earthy finish. Serve as a spirited topper for tacos, grilled meats, or alongside chips at your next cookout or game night.

- 1
Preheat a smoker grill to 200 degrees F (95 degrees C). Add water to the bowl and wood chips to the side tray as directed by the manufacturer.
- 2
Put the onion, jalapeno peppers, habanero peppers, and garlic in an aluminum roasting pan small enough to fit in your smoker. Drizzle with olive oil and stir to coat completely.
- 3
Set the roasting pan in the preheated smoker. Smoke, using 1 to 2 pans of wood chips, until the vegetables are tender but not dried out, about 1 to 2 hours.
- 4
Meanwhile, put the tomatoes in a large glass bowl. Add the cilantro, lime juice, lime pulp, cumin, and seasoned salt. Mix to combine, cover, and refrigerate.
- 5
Add the smoked vegetables to the tomato mixture, stir to combine, and return to the refrigerator to marinate for at least 30 minutes.
